The Beneteau First 235 is a recreational keelboat built by Beneteau in France and the United States between 1986 and 1991, with 680 completed. Designed by Group Finot, the glassfibre hull has a transom-hung rudder. It has a draft of with the standard fin keel and with the optional shoal draft wing keel. The centreboard version has a draft of with the centreboard extended and with it retracted. The hull speed is .
The cabin has good headroom and an enclosed head.
It has a fractional sloop rig.
